Here I am again. I hope you don't mind The embroidery section is something I did a lot of in college. I had a lot of friends in my dorm who got engaged and married. So, when I found out the date, I wanted to give a gift that was unique. I don't remember the moment I felt that embroidery was for me but I had the time so I would go to the store and find something I felt would be nice. I am glad that most of the kits had good instructions on each different kind of stitch, but I did my best. The first kit was of a bureau cloth with flowers. It helped to build my confidence. Next was a kit of his and her pillow cases. The result was quick and easy. There were a few more before I graduated and I felt that during summer vacation I would do more. The biggest challenge was to embroider a United States map with each state's flower around a border. I started out with enthusiasm but stopped after several hours. The piece is still in my embroidery box. I look at it from time to time but put it back for a period of time to finish it. I'm still waiting. But to be honest, I do want to finish and frame this piece. I just hope the thread is not too old and the hoop I have it in will not stretch out the piece. I have a brand new grandniece now. And the piece I want to start and finish is on my desk. I want to finish this before Miss Alice is one year old. I'll keep you informed. Thanks for the opportunity to chat.
